Clear 3-D diagrams: Virtual reality allows engineering schools to provide students with 3-D visualizations of phenomena that are invisible to the naked eye, such as electromagnetic fields, and . About years ago, VR Vision and Avangrid began our second development for technician training, this time recreating a full power electrical substation grid to teach technicians on the process for maintenance and repairs. This work presents a virtual reality (VR) Exergame application designed to prevent work-related musculoskeletal disorders (WMSDs). WMSDs are an important issue that can have a direct economic impact to an organization.
